Nền tảng phân phối nội dung OTT - Multi CDN (Phần 1)
Đặt vấn đề Mặc dù hiện nay CDN đang trở thành một dịch vụ cung cấp cho các trang web lớn như trong lĩnh vực thương mại điện tử, ngân...
Đặt vấn đề
Mặc dù hiện nay CDN đang trở thành một dịch vụ cung cấp cho các trang web lớn như trong lĩnh vực thương mại điện tử, ngân hàng và công cộng, nhưng chúng đã tồn tại rất lâu trong ngành truyền thông đại chúng. Với các yêu cầu tải lưu lượng chưa từng có của việc phân phối nội dung đa phương tiện hiện tại, CDN đang dần bị đẩy tới giới hạn của nó. Và khi CDN bạn đang sử dụng được đẩy đến giới hạn của nó, chuyện gì sẽ xảy ra, bạn sẽ bị giảm lưu lượng truy cập của website đến đâu? Giải pháp sử dụng một CDN khác là điều hiển nhiên.
Đây là bài viết CDN tập trung vào các công nghệ Multi CDN.
Bài viết này là một phần của một loạt các bài viết mô tả các nguyên tắc của công nghệ đứng đằng sau truyền phát video trên các website. Bạn có thể đọc mà không cần bất kỳ kiến thức trước về chủ đề này.
Đây là bài viết CDN tập trung vào các công nghệ Multi CDN.
Bài viết này là một phần của một loạt các bài viết mô tả các nguyên tắc của công nghệ đứng đằng sau truyền phát video trên các website. Bạn có thể đọc mà không cần bất kỳ kiến thức trước về chủ đề này.
Tại sao lại là Multi CDN?
Trong khi nhiều CDN đang phát triển nhanh chóng, vấn đề về lưu lượng OTT cũng vậy. Không chỉ đảm bảo mức lưu lượng cao nhất mà còn chú ý đến cả lưu lượng cơ sở. Có hai lý do chính cho điều này: Để có nhiều người xem hơn và bitrate cao hơn.
Người tiêu dùng hiện nay đang từ bỏ các dịch vụ gói TV cũ được phân phối qua mặt đất, cáp hoặc vệ tinh và chuyển sang các dịch vụ OTT được phân phối trên các mạng CDN dựa trên giao thức HTTP. Điều này thường được gọi là Cord Cutting (leaving terrestrial) hoặc Cord Switching (cable to IP). Có thể hiểu tạo ra yếu tố bitrate cao hơn đến từ một nhu cầu người tiêu dùng muốn một chất lượng tốt hơn. Trường hợp xem nội dung trên màn hình lớn hơn, người tiêu dùng xem video yêu cầu mức chất lượng đạt HD và sớm có cả UHD, 4K và HDR, tất cả chúng đều cần nhiều băng thông.
Người tiêu dùng hiện nay đang từ bỏ các dịch vụ gói TV cũ được phân phối qua mặt đất, cáp hoặc vệ tinh và chuyển sang các dịch vụ OTT được phân phối trên các mạng CDN dựa trên giao thức HTTP. Điều này thường được gọi là Cord Cutting (leaving terrestrial) hoặc Cord Switching (cable to IP). Có thể hiểu tạo ra yếu tố bitrate cao hơn đến từ một nhu cầu người tiêu dùng muốn một chất lượng tốt hơn. Trường hợp xem nội dung trên màn hình lớn hơn, người tiêu dùng xem video yêu cầu mức chất lượng đạt HD và sớm có cả UHD, 4K và HDR, tất cả chúng đều cần nhiều băng thông.
Thống kê từ Statista.com (được thu thập từ Cisco) chỉ là một trong số rất nhiều minh chứng cho thấy sự phát triển mạnh mẽ của truyền phát video trực tuyến. Có nhiều sơ đồ cũng cho thấy xu hướng phát triển tương tự.
Một giải pháp Multi CDN cho phép đẩy lưu lượng truy cập đến nhiều CDN khác nhau. Ở dạng đơn giản nhất dễ hiểu nhất, CDN có thể được sử dụng ở chế độ chính-phụ, nếu CDN chính của bạn gặp vấn đề, bạn có thể chuyển tất cả lưu lượng truy cập của mình sang CDN phụ thứ cấp. Nhưng khi sử dụng nhiều CDN, thường thì mỗi CDN chạy song song để giữ cho bộ nhớ cache ở trạng thái "warm" - được cập nhật liên tục với để đảm bảo sự tương hợp nhất cho nội dung của bạn. Chuyển sang CDN khác mà không có bất kỳ nội dung được lưu trong bộ nhớ cache nào có thể gây ra một cú hích lớn cho các máy chủ gốc và có khả năng làm suy giảm chất lượng một cách đáng kể cho người tiêu dùng.
Nhiều nhà phát sóng và nhà phân phối nội dung sử dụng các thiết lập Multi CDN vì nhiều lý do. Lý do chính tất nhiên là đảm bảo chất lượng dịch vụ, cả về chất lượng và tính sẵn có/dự phòng của dịch vụ. Sử dụng nhiều CDN cũng bảo vệ khỏi quá phụ thuộc vào một nhà cung cấp. Và với các kỹ thuật chuyển đổi CDN hiệu quả được sử dụng ngày nay, nó cũng giúp ích rất nhiều cho việc quản lý chi phí vô cùng hiệu quả, xài bao nhiêu tính bấy nhiêu.
Tiêu chí lựa chọn CDN
Cho đến nay chỉ có QoS (bao gồm tính khả dụng) và giá cả đã được đề cập là lý do chính cho việc chuyển đổi CDN, nhưng các giải pháp Multi CDN ngày nay có các trường hợp sử dụng khá chi tiết. CDN được sử dụng song song cho một số lượng lưu lượng truy cập nhất định, loại lưu lượng truy cập (trực tiếp, VOD, nPVR, v.v.), khu vực địa lý, phạm vi giá và nhiều lý do khác. Các quy tắc có thể được thực hiện rất chi tiết và cho nhiều tham số.
Quy tắc tĩnh
Các quy tắc tĩnh quy định CDN sẽ sử dụng những gì cho các khu vực địa lý, thiết bị, loại luồng cụ thể (VOD hoặc trực tiếp) và nhiều hơn nữa. Quy tắc tĩnh luôn được áp dụng như nhau bất kể chất lượng phát trực tuyến như thế nào.
Quy tắc tĩnh thường được thực hiện để xử lý các tình huống trong kinh doanh hoặc kỹ thuật. Trong nhiều trường hợp, giá CDN khác nhau giữa các lưu lượng hoặc cam kết hợp động khác nhau. Trong những trường hợp này, một CDN được sử dụng cho lưu lượng truy cập được cam kết và các CDN khác cung cấp lưu lượng vượt quá.
Quy tắc tĩnh thường được thực hiện để xử lý các tình huống trong kinh doanh hoặc kỹ thuật. Trong nhiều trường hợp, giá CDN khác nhau giữa các lưu lượng hoặc cam kết hợp động khác nhau. Trong những trường hợp này, một CDN được sử dụng cho lưu lượng truy cập được cam kết và các CDN khác cung cấp lưu lượng vượt quá.
Quy tắc động
Quy tắc động phụ thuộc vào tình huống, thường là chất lượng. Chất lượng dịch vụ liên tục được đo lường và đóng vai trò là cơ sở quyết định cho lựa chọn CDN, dựa theo các yếu tố trên toàn cầu trên toàn dịch vụ, theo vùng hoặc cục bộ trên mỗi khách hàng và luồng.
Ví dụ phổ biến nhất là đo lường mức độ hiệu quả của CDN trong một khu vực nhất định và đảm bảo rằng các máy khách chuyển sang CDN hiệu suất cao nhất.
Ví dụ phổ biến nhất là đo lường mức độ hiệu quả của CDN trong một khu vực nhất định và đảm bảo rằng các máy khách chuyển sang CDN hiệu suất cao nhất.
Theo tiêu chí lựa chọn CDN được mô tả trong hình 2, Phần Lan được chia cho VOD và nội dung trực tiếp. Rõ ràng CDN A được sử dụng tốt nhất cho nội dung trực tiếp ở Phần Lan trong khi nội dung VoD được phục vụ tốt nhất theo số liệu QoS toàn cầu. Ở Thụy Điển dường như có một quy tắc dựa trên cam kết trong đó 10 PB cam kết với CDN B. Ở Na Uy CDN C dường như là tốt nhất để phục vụ nội dung cho các thiết bị di động trong khi các thiết bị máy tính để bàn được phục vụ bởi CDN hiện đang hoạt động tốt nhất trong khu vực đó.
Cảm ơn các bạn đã đọc bài viết của mình để hiểu rõ hơn về CDN, đón đọc tiếp phần 2 nhé!
Cheers.
Bài viết được biên tập và tài trợ bởi: VNETWORK
Khoa học - Công nghệ
/khoa-hoc-cong-nghe
Bài viết nổi bật khác
- Hot nhất
- Mới nhất